#FAB33E Hex Color Code

#FAB33E

The Hexadecimal Color #FAB33E is a contrast shade of Sandy Brown. #FAB33E RGB value is rgb(250, 179, 62). RGB Color Model of #FAB33E consists of 98% red, 70% green and 24% blue. HSL color Mode of #FAB33E has 37°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 61% Lightness. #FAB33E color has an wavelength of 596.7037n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FAB33E is #FFCC66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FAB33E is #FB4. The Closest Color to #FAB33E is #F4A460. Official Name of #FAB33E Hex Code is Tulip Tree.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FAB33E is 0 Cyan 28 Magenta 75 Yellow 2 Black and #FAB33E CMY is 0, 28, 75.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FAB33E is hsl(37,95,61,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(37, 75, 98).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FAB33E is 56.42, 52.92, 11.8.
Hex8 Value of #FAB33E is #FAB33EFF. Decimal Value of #FAB33E is 16429886 and Octal Value of #FAB33E is 76531476. Binary Value of #FAB33E is 11111010, 10110011, 111110 and Android of #FAB33E is 4294619966 / 0xfffab33e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FAB33E is 0.466, 0.437, 0.437 and YIQ Color Space of #FAB33E is 186.891, 79.901, -21.3939.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FAB33E is 62.16, 50.21, 12.49.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FAB33E is 77.83, 15.78, 66.42.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FAB33E is 77.83, 57.66, 70.26.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FAB33E is 77.83, 68.27, 76.64. Hunter Lab variable of #FAB33E is 72.75, 11.13, 41.3.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FAB33E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
